Diagnostics Tools
POST indicates an error condition by an audible and/or visual message. If an
error code is displayed on the screen during POST or after resetting the
system, follow the instructions in the table below. The error messages and
codes listed in this table include all codes generated by Compaq products.
Your system generates only those codes that are applicable to your
configuration and options.
